Documents Print Incorrectly Using the Postscript Printing Software

If your document does not print correctly, try these solutions:
• If the file you are printing was created in an application that allows you to change the data format, such
as Adobe Photoshop, make sure the settings in the application match the printer driver settings.
• EPS files created in binary format may not print correctly. Try creating the file in ASCII format instead.
• In Windows, the product cannot print binary data if it is connected to the computer using a USB cable.
Try selecting ASCII or TBCP as the Output Protocol setting on the Device Settings tab in the printer
properties.
• In Windows, select the appropriate substitution fonts on the Device Settings tab in the printer
properties.
• If the printed colors are incorrect, try adjusting the Color Mode setting on the Advanced tab of the
printing software.
• If printing is slow, try selecting Fast as the Print Quality setting on the Advanced tab of the printing
software.

Accessing Printer Properties - Postscript - Windows

You can access the printer properties to view and change product settings.
1. Do one of the following:
• Windows 8.x: Navigate to the Apps screen and select Control Panel > Hardware and Sound >
Devices and Printers. Right-click the postscript driver for your product, and select Printer
properties.

• Windows XP: Click Start and select Printers and Faxes. Right-click the postscript driver for your
product and select Properties.
